问题标签 [gwt-mvp]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
500 浏览

gwt-mvp - GWTP 隐藏 URL 中的参数

是否可以隐藏 URL 中的参数?

网址:

我希望 URL 为 gwt.codesvr=127.0.0.1%3A9997#show。这可能吗?或任何其他方法来做到这一点?

我尝试传递一个事件。但在这种情况下 URL 不会改变。

谢谢, 普拉迪普

0 投票
1 回答
190 浏览

navigation - 如何在不导航 GWT MVP 的情况下更新 URL 中的状态

我是 GWT 初学者。

我想为使用 MVP 开发的 GWT 应用程序添加书签。

我有一种状态,用户可以通过在页面上选择搜索条件来缩小搜索结果的范围。如果用户选择任何条件,搜索结果将通过 AJAX 获取并显示在页面上。

现在我想给它加书签。

这里的问题是 URL 不包含选择的搜索条件。

我想要在不刷新/重新加载页面的情况下更新 URL。

谁能帮帮我。

0 投票
2 回答
124 浏览

gwt - CachingActivityMapper 似乎不起作用

我将 MVP 模式用于 GWT 应用程序。我有一个过滤视图和搜索结果视图。如果修改了搜索条件,搜索结果将得到更新。

但是,当我刷新浏览器时,选定的标准会丢失。所以我想保留搜索条件并尝试在我的 onModuleLoad() 中使用 CachingActivityMapper

但我看不出有什么区别。

请告诉我的代码出了什么问题。

谢谢。

0 投票
1 回答
130 浏览

gwt - 如何确定在 GWT MVP 中使用缓存的活动?

我有一个具有 MVP 模式的 GWT 应用程序。

我在一个页面中有两个视图。过滤器和结果视图。

当我选择任何过滤器时,我调用 goto() 去当前位置。这在功能上工作正常。但它也重写了过滤器视图。我不希望重新编写过滤器视图,因为我正在调用 goto() 去同一个地方。

我正在使用缓存活动映射器。如何使用最新的活动而不重写视图?

请帮忙。

0 投票
2 回答
669 浏览

gwt - 在 GWT 中查找令牌

有趣的是,其中一位应用程序开发人员正在休假,我无法联系到他。

我们有一个 GWT 应用程序,我们正在尝试通过将令牌传递给一个地方来临时加载一个页面。但由于他忘记记录到达该地点的 URL,我们无法加载该地点。

所以我不知道如何找出令牌。但我知道那个地方。

有人可以指导我吗?

0 投票
1 回答
117 浏览

gwt - 设置要在 GWT MVP 中查看的数据

我有一个遵循 MVP 模式的 GWT 应用程序。

我们有多个视图来在 UI 上显示数据。

我们将数据设置为通过 Activity 查看。像这样的东西

现在我的问题是如何确保 View 的所有设置器都已设置并且没有遗漏任何内容?

是否有任何特定于 GWT 的解决方案,或者有人可以提出设计模式?

0 投票
2 回答
1262 浏览

java - 带有活动和杜松子酒的 gwt mvp 模式

我是 GWT MVP 的新手。我已经阅读了 Google 网站上提供的 MVP 文档,并在其他网站上进行了搜索。但是我对 MVP、activities 和 gin 感到困惑。你能不能给我推荐一些好的网站,这些网站已经通过完整的例子提供了很好的解释。提前致谢。

0 投票
1 回答
2038 浏览

gwt - 带有 Google Web Toolkit (GWT) 的模型视图演示器

我正在考虑使用 web 工具包开发一个新的应用程序。我决定最好的选择是使用模型-视图-演示者设计模式。经过大量研究,我发现了两种不同的实现骨架代码的方法。(我仍在努力学习 MVP 以及如何最好地利用模型和视图之间的分离)

这是讨论 GWT MVP 的两个链接

https://developers.google.com/web-toolkit/doc/latest/DevGuideMvpActivitiesAndPlaces https://developers.google.com/web-toolkit/articles/mvp-architecture

我通读并理解了第二个链接中的所有信息,您如何将演示者与视图相关联,以及您如何拥有自定义事件等。我真的很喜欢这个,因为这意味着几个开发人员将能够处理我想到的项目。

但是,第一个链接,也指出了一些有趣的东西,主要是使用 XML 和@UiBinder 等东西。我觉得这些对于这个特定的应用程序来说不是必需的,但我想确保我没有忽略任何东西。

基本上 - 第二个链接中的样式(每个视图都有演示者的那个)是一种编程实践的好坏

谢谢

0 投票
1 回答
956 浏览

mvp - GXT + GWT MVP 在单个应用程序中?

我正在开发这个使用 100% gxt 代码的项目。现在我们有另一个使用 GWT MVP 模式编写的小项目,我们的任务是将这两个项目集成到一个项目中。因此,我们几乎将在 gxt 和 mvp 代码(包括活动和地点)之间进行来回的方法调用。我是使用 mvp 模式的新手,如果将两者结合起来真的是个好主意,我会有点困惑。另一个(小)项目曾经也是 gxt,直到它被使用 mvp 模式重写。所以我可以选择返回旧的 gxt 代码或将新的 mvp 模式集成到主 gxt 应用程序中。但是由于 gxt 不支持活动/位置概念,因此不能直接从 gxt 调用 mvp 代码。你需要调用 mvp 代码时传入虚假​​数据以模拟地点等。

因此,我非常感谢 MVP 领域专家对如何解决这种情况的任何意见......

0 投票
0 回答
772 浏览

spring-security - GWT spring安全登录

我正在使用 GWT 和 MVP 以及 2.4 和 Spring 安全性来保护我的应用程序。但不想使用 JSP 登录页面(默认页面)。我想使用我的适当页面。这是我的securitydemo.xml:

logtest 是我的项目的名称,我使用 lohtest.html 像默认页面

我有这样的消息:控制台和页面消息中的访问被拒绝,例如:GWT模块'logtest'可能需要(重新)编译

如果您对这些问题有一些想法,请